Online event registration for the 2007 U.S. Paralympics Track Cycling National Championships, July 2-3 in Colorado Springs, Colo., is now available. (Click here to jump to the page)
The championships, which will be a part of the USA Cycling Junior Track National Championships at the 7-Eleven Velodrome, will help determine the athletes that will represent the U.S. at the 2007 IPC Cycling World Championships in Bordeaux, France.
Five athletes - Alejandro Albor (Elk Grove, Calif.), Matt Updike (Denver, Colo.), Jennifer Schuble (Birmingham, Ala.), Ron Williams (Birmingham, Ala.) and Greta Neimanas (Chicago, Ill./Colorado Springs, Colo.) - have already secured spots on the squad, based on their performance at the 2007 U.S. Paralympics Road Cycling National Championships in Denver.
